jjzjj

2024年的七大前端Web开发趋势

有一篇很好的文章,汇总翻译分享给大家。根据古希腊哲学家赫拉克利特的说法,变化是生活中唯一不变的事物。这条陈述在我们的个人生活、行业和专业领域都适用。特别是前端开发领域,新技术、开发趋势、库和框架的出现经常带来变化。例如,Angular17支持服务器端渲染的发布,Next.jsv14的推出,以及TypeScript的普及。虽然跟上前端生态系统的变化可能具有挑战性,但保持更新可以帮助我们作为专业人士。想知道明年这个领域会有什么变化吗?那就继续阅读。新的样式解决方案和组件库的出现在网站样式选项方面,开发者可以选择的多如牛毛。存在着超过40个CSS框架,超过40个CSS-in-JS[5]库,以及Ang

企业安全态势的七大常见漏洞

网络安全是一场跌宕起伏,永无止境的拉锯战。攻击者的技术和手法不断花样翻新,主打一个“避实就虚”和“出奇制胜”;防御者的策略则强调“求之于势,不责于人”,依靠整体安全态势和风险策略的成熟度和韧性来化解风险。此外,经常被忽视的一点是,基础安全策略和实践同样重要。根据微软2023年数字防御风险报告,良好的基础安全实践可以防御99%的网络攻击。例如,漏洞管理、安全意识培训以及定期的安全评估工作。本文我们将重点介绍安全评估工作的重要性及常见的七大企业安全态势漏洞。定期评估安全态势的重要性企业建设弹性安全态势始于发现和识别现有漏洞。然而,大多数企业的漏洞可见性都很差。当被问及所在企业的漏洞可视性时,只有不

七大排序算法——希尔排序,通俗易懂的思路讲解与图解(完整Java代码)

文章目录一、排序的概念排序的概念排序的稳定性七大排序算法二、希尔排序核心思想代码实现三、性能分析四、七大排序算法性能对比一、排序的概念排序的概念排序:所谓排序,就是使一串记录,按照其中的某个或某些关键字的大小,递增或递减的排列起来的操作。排序的稳定性上述待排序的数中,有两个5。将前面的5标记一个a,将后面的5标记一个b。通过算法进行排序后,这一组数就有序了,但是要看两个相同的5的位置是否有改变。5a仍在5b前面,那么这个排序算法就是稳定的,5a跑到了5b后面,那么这个排序算法就是不稳定的。一个稳定的排序算法可以做到不稳定,不稳定的排序算法一定做不到稳定。至于为什么要讨论这个稳定性,是为了以后应

数据结构奇妙旅程之七大排序

꒰˃͈꒵˂͈꒱writeinfront ꒰˃͈꒵˂͈꒱ʕ̯•͡˔•̯᷅ʔ大家好,我是xiaoxie.希望你看完之后,有不足之处请多多谅解,让我们一起共同进步૮₍❀ᴗ͈.ᴗ͈აxiaoxieʕ̯•͡˔•̯᷅ʔ—CSDN博客本文由xiaoxieʕ̯•͡˔•̯᷅ʔ 原创CSDN 如需转载还请通知˶⍤⃝˶个人主页:xiaoxieʕ̯•͡˔•̯᷅ʔ—CSDN博客系列专栏:xiaoxie的JAVA系列专栏——CSDN博客●'ᴗ'σσணღ*我的目标:"团团等我💪(◡̀_◡́҂)" ( ⸝⸝⸝›ᴥ‹⸝⸝⸝)欢迎各位→点赞👍+收藏⭐️+留言📝​+关注(互三必回)! 一.排序的概念 排序的概念排序:所谓排序,就是

【数据结构】七大排序算法(超详细)

  欢迎来到南方有乔木的博客!!!博主主页:点击点击!戳一戳!!博主名:南方有乔木博主简介:一名在校大学生,正在努力学习Java语言编程。穷且意坚,不坠青云之志,希望能在编程的世界里找到属于自己的光。跪谢帅气or美丽的朋友们能够帮我点赞!请对文中内容请多多指教!!!​目录一.排序算法简介1.内部排序2.外部排序二.排序算法的分类三.七大排序算法的实现1.冒泡排序(交换排序之一) 2.快速排序(交换排序之一) 3.直接选择排序(选择排序之一)4.堆排序(选择排序之一)5.直接插入排序(插入排序之一)6.希尔排序(插入排序之一)7.归并排序一.排序算法简介排序的定义:排序就是将一组无序的数据排序成

【数据结构】详解七大排序算法(直接插入排序、希尔排序、直接选择排序、堆排序、冒泡排序、快速排序)

目录☀️直接插入排序☀️希尔排序☀️直接选择排序☀️堆排序☀️冒泡排序☀️快速排序☀️归并排序☀️排序算法复杂度及稳定性分析☀️直接插入排序1、基本思想   把待排序的数按其关键码值的大小逐个插入到一个已经排好序的有序序列中,直到所以的记录插入完为止,得到一个新的有序序列。   实际中我们玩扑克牌时,就用到了插入排序的思想基本步骤:   当插入第i个元素时,前面的arr[0]、arr[2]…arr[n-1]已经排好序,此时用arr[i]待排序的值与前面的数进行比较,找到插入的位置,将arr[i]插入,原来位置上的元素依次向后移动。2、代码实现voidinsertSort(int*a,intn)

谷歌2023年发布的七大人工智能功能

撰稿丨云昭出品|51CTO技术栈(微信号:blog51cto)谷歌见证了Gemini发布以来最好的一年,以及今年推出的全新功能。人工智能的突破、量子计算的进步以及对可持续发展的持续承诺突出了该公司的创新努力。今年发布的研究论文以及对医疗保健技术的投资表明,谷歌在隐私和安全方面取得了令人瞩目的进步,展示了谷歌对用户福祉和全球影响的执着。总的来说,2023年标志着又一个变革性成就的一年,巩固了谷歌作为科技行业领导者的地位。以下是谷歌2023年发布的7项人工智能功能列表:1、Gmail的“帮我写”这是一个变革性的人工智能功能,通过上下文理解和自适应建议简化了电子邮件撰写过程。人工智能通过分析收件人详

轻松理解 数据结构与算法中七大排序算法 (C语言实现)

目录1.冒泡排序  基本思想:  时间复杂度:  优化:  代码展示:  特性总结:        2.直接插入排序基本思想:时间复杂度:代码实现:特性总结:3.简单选择排序基本思想:时间复杂度:代码实现:特性总结:4.希尔排序(缩小增量排序)基本思想:时间复杂度:代码展示:特性总结:5.堆排序基本思想:时间复杂度:代码实现:特性总结:6.快速排序6.1递归版基本思想:时间复杂度:Hore法:挖坑法:双指针法:6.2非递归版7.归并排序基本思想:时间复杂度:代码展示:特性总结:排序算法复杂度分析及稳定性分析:     通过动画可视化数据结构和算法-VisuAlgo 这里先给大家推荐个网站,在这

【操作系统】七大处理机调度算法详解

前言        处理机调度是操作系统中最核心的问题之一,它负责分配处理机的时间,使得各个进程能够按照一定的顺序得到执行。处理机调度算法的好坏直接影响到整个系统的性能和效率。因此,研究处理机调度算法对于提高计算机系统的性能和效率具有非常重要的意义。        本文旨在详细介绍处理机调度的基本概念、算法原理,并通过实例分析来加深对处理机调度算法的理解。本文将介绍包括先来先服务(FCFS)、短作业优先(SJF)、优先级调度(PSA)、高响应比优先(HRRN)、轮转法(RR)、多级反馈队列调度算法。 预备知识作业调度:作业调度又称为高级调度,频度较低。其主要工作是按照某种调度算法从后备作业队列

【算法】七大经典排序(插入,选择,冒泡,希尔,堆,快速,归并)(含可视化算法动图,清晰易懂,零基础入门)

​目录一、排序的概念及其运用1.1排序的概念1.2排序的应用1.3常见的排序算法二、常见排序算法的实现2.1插入排序2.1.1直接插入排序2.1.2希尔排序2.1.3直接插入排序和希尔排序的性能对比2.2选择排序2.2.1直接选择排序2.2.2堆排序2.2.3直接选择排序和堆排序的性能对比(包括前面)2.3交换排序2.3.1冒泡排序2.3.2快速排序2.3.2.1递归实现2.3.2.2非递归实现2.3.3冒泡排序和快速排序的性能对比(包括前面)2.3.4快速排序优化2.4归并排序2.4.1递归实现2.4.2非递归实现2.4.3归并排序优化2.4.4归并排序的应用——外排序三、排序算法复杂度及稳